Description
本創作涉及一種公頭連接器,特別是一種具有高效屏蔽功能之連接器。This creation relates to a male connector, in particular a connector with an efficient shielding function.
隨著數據資料儲存量不斷增長,對傳輸速率的要求不斷提高,而對於伺服器儲存行業而言,這意味著時鐘頻率的提高以及上升時間的急劇縮短。As data storage continues to grow, the demand for transmission rates continues to increase, and for the server storage industry, this means an increase in clock frequency and a sharp reduction in rise time.
現今多數連接器之SAS以及PCIe之通道會因同時使用而有傳輸串擾之缺點,因此並不同時使用。The SAS and PCIe channels of most connectors today have the disadvantage of transmitting crosstalk due to simultaneous use, so they are not used at the same time.
為解決上述技術問題,本創作提供一種具有高效電磁屏蔽功能之連接器。In order to solve the above technical problems, the present invention provides a connector with an efficient electromagnetic shielding function.
具體而言,本創作所提供之技術方案為:一種公頭連接器,包括一導電屏蔽件、一本體和至少一端子組件。Specifically, the technical solution provided by the present invention is: a male connector including a conductive shield, a body and at least one terminal assembly.
該本體係由塑膠所製成,其內部包括可容納該至少一端子組件之空腔。The system is made of plastic and internally includes a cavity that houses the at least one terminal assembly.
該至少一端子組件係設置於該本體內之空腔中。The at least one terminal component is disposed in a cavity in the body.
該導電屏蔽件可插設於該本體與該至少一端子組件之間,其包括複數個屏蔽條與複數個導電區。The conductive shield can be interposed between the body and the at least one terminal assembly, and includes a plurality of shielding strips and a plurality of conductive regions.
該等屏蔽條係由金屬材料所製成,呈板條狀。The shielding strips are made of a metal material and are in the form of a strip.
該等導電區係由導電塑膠所製成,鑲嵌於該等屏蔽條中,並與該至少一端子組件之端子相連接。The conductive regions are made of conductive plastic, are embedded in the shielding strips, and are connected to the terminals of the at least one terminal assembly.
於進一步較佳實施例中,本創作之公頭連接器包括至少一固定片,該至少一固定片設置於該本體之側邊。In a further preferred embodiment, the male connector of the present invention includes at least one fixing piece disposed on a side of the body.
採用了上述技術方案後,本創作之有益效果為:After adopting the above technical solutions, the beneficial effects of the creation are:
相對於已揭露之技術方案,本創作之公頭連接器具有高效電磁屏蔽功能,其新穎特徵在於,將導電塑膠盒與屏蔽片組合成該導電屏蔽件;具體而言,該導電屏蔽件係位於該至少一端子組件間,解決上、下兩排端子同時傳輸高速訊號時所帶來之串擾,同時使用導電塑膠連接所有接地端子減少串擾。Compared with the disclosed technical solution, the male connector of the present invention has a high-efficiency electromagnetic shielding function, and the novel feature is that a conductive plastic box and a shielding sheet are combined into the conductive shielding member; specifically, the conductive shielding member is located The at least one terminal assembly solves the crosstalk caused by the simultaneous transmission of the high-speed signals by the upper and lower terminals, and uses conductive plastic to connect all the ground terminals to reduce crosstalk.
該導電屏蔽件解決SAS通道以及PCIe通道同時使用時所產生之訊號串擾,解決當前產品只能使用PCIe的4條通道(X4)的問題,完全將SAS通道與PCIe通道皆同時使用,同時可達到6條通道(X6)。進一步,未來亦可從6條通道(X6)升級至8條通道(X8)。The conductive shielding member solves the signal crosstalk generated when the SAS channel and the PCIe channel are simultaneously used, and solves the problem that the current product can only use the four channels (X4) of the PCIe, and simultaneously uses both the SAS channel and the PCIe channel, and at the same time 6 channels (X6). Further, in the future, it is possible to upgrade from 6 channels (X6) to 8 channels (X8).
以下結合附圖1至3,以及具體實施例對本創作進行詳細描述,但不作為對創作之限定。 實施例一 The present invention is described in detail below with reference to FIGS. 1 to 3, and specific embodiments, but is not intended to limit the creation. Embodiment 1
一種公頭連接器,包括一導電屏蔽件1、一本體2、至少一端子組件3以及至少一固定片4。A male connector includes a conductive shield 1, a body 2, at least one terminal assembly 3, and at least one fixing tab 4.
該本體2係由塑膠所製成,其內部包括可容納該至少一端子組件3之空腔。The body 2 is made of plastic and has a cavity therein that accommodates the at least one terminal assembly 3.
該至少一端子組件3係設置於該本體2內之空腔中。The at least one terminal assembly 3 is disposed in a cavity in the body 2.
該導電屏蔽件1可插設於該本體2與該至少一端子組件3間,其包括複數個屏蔽條11與複數個導電區12。The conductive shield 1 is interposed between the body 2 and the at least one terminal assembly 3 and includes a plurality of shielding strips 11 and a plurality of conductive regions 12.
該等屏蔽條11係由金屬材料所製成,呈板條狀。The shield strips 11 are made of a metal material and are in the form of a strip.
該等導電區12係由導電塑膠所製成,鑲嵌於該等屏蔽條11中,並與該至少一端子組件3之端子相連接。The conductive regions 12 are made of conductive plastic, are embedded in the shielding strips 11, and are connected to the terminals of the at least one terminal assembly 3.
該至少一固定片4設置於該本體2之側邊。The at least one fixing piece 4 is disposed on a side of the body 2 .
